More than 40 Arabian sand gazelle births recorded in Imam Turki bin Abdullah Royal Reserve

RAFHA — More than 40 Arabian sand gazelle births were recorded in the Imam Turki bin Abdullah Royal Nature Reserve in the first quarter of 2026. This reflects the success of the endangered species reintroduction program implemented by Imam Turki bin Abdullah Royal Nature Reserve Development Authority and the effectiveness of efforts to conserve biodiversity and enhance ecological sustainability within the reserve.

Officials said the birth was recorded through continuous on-site monitoring by a specialized team. The report noted that the high natural reproduction rate of Arabian sand gazelles reflects the quality and suitability of habitat in protected areas, as well as the success of conservation and habitat management programs and the creation of environmental conditions conducive to the stability and reproduction of the species.

Officials explained that the reproduction of wildlife species in their natural habitat is one of the most important indicators of the success of breeding and reintroduction programs. Such progress marks a transition from dependence on managed breeding and care programs to independent reproduction in the wild, confirming the establishment of ecological stability and the conditions necessary for population growth.

The Arabian sand gazelle is one of the most prominent environmental symbols of the Arabian Peninsula. Overfishing and environmental change have reduced its population over the past few decades, prompting the implementation of specialized conservation and reintroduction programs to conserve the species and strengthen its presence in its native habitat.

Imam Turki Bin Abdullah Royal Reserve is Saudi Arabia’s second largest terrestrial nature reserve, covering an area of ​​over 91,500 square kilometers in northeastern Saudi Arabia. Its borders span five administrative regions: Northern Border, Al-Juf, Hail, Qasim, and Eastern Province. The reserve is characterized by diverse natural habitats, varied topography, and unique topography, making it a suitable environment for a wide range of wildlife and plant species.
